Output 38733666ea2c63f08c9c22dc2a7ecd809afe1284a3f9a6a021ebb38a2adf6121:3

value
410372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07c44bce89023fcbfae23462bd3a411ae495d95 OP_EQUAL
address
3LhPLmiRx1XX3H4mMe82jCLvfVYcRbCqq8
transaction
38733666ea2c63f08c9c22dc2a7ecd809afe1284a3f9a6a021ebb38a2adf6121
spent
true